Understanding Bot Traffic in SEO Context

What Are Bot Visitors?

Bot visitors (also called crawlers, spiders, or robots) are automated programs that systematically browse the internet, typically for:

  1. Search Engine Indexing (Googlebot, Bingbot, etc.)
  2. SEO Analysis (Ahrefs, SEMrush, Moz crawlers)
  3. Content Archiving (Internet Archive, Wayback Machine)
  4. Security Scanning (vulnerability detection)
  5. Social Media Preview Generation (Facebook, Twitter, LinkedIn bots)
  6. Performance Monitoring (uptime checkers)
  7. Academic Research (university crawlers)
  8. Price Comparison (e-commerce aggregators)

Bot Traffic vs Human Traffic:

  • Human traffic: Real people browsing with intent
  • Bot traffic: Algorithmic systems evaluating and indexing content

Both are valuable, but bot traffic indicates algorithmic importance.
